Bringing Conferences to Nelson Mandela Bay

23 February 2023 By Alan Straton

Gqeberha, South Africa, February 2023 – NMB Conferences, a new business dedicated to promoting conference tourism in Nelson Mandela Bay, has officially launched. The company’s mission is to attract more conferences to the region by providing introduction services to event organisers, from connecting them with local suppliers to organising site visits.

With its strategic location, excellent infrastructure, and abundance of natural beauty, Nelson Mandela Bay is a prime destination for conferences and events. However, many event organisers struggle to find the right suppliers or simply don’t consider having their event here, resulting in lost opportunities for the region.

NMB Conferences aims to bridge this gap by providing a one-stop-shop for event organisers. The company’s team of experts will work closely with organisers to understand their needs and preferences and connect them with the best local suppliers, such as venues, catering companies, AV equipment providers, local organisers and transportation companies. By providing comprehensive support, NMB Conferences hopes to make organising events in Nelson Mandela Bay seamless and stress-free.

In addition to connecting event organisers with local suppliers, NMB Conferences will also offer site visits to help them explore the area’s many attractions and facilities. The company will consult with organisers to create customised itineraries that suit their preferences and schedules, ensuring that they get the most out of their visit to the region.

“We are excited to launch NMB Conferences and to promote Nelson Mandela Bay as a premier conference and event destination,” said the company’s co-founder, Caroline Morgan. “Our goal is to boost our local economy by bringing more business events to our Bay. We look forward to working with event organisers from around the world and showcasing the many wonderful things that Nelson Mandela Bay has to offer.”

The NMB Conferences team consists of Caroline Morgan, Melissa Palmer and Natasha Carmody. These three are well-connected in the local industry, variously being members of SAACI, NMBBEA, The Event Greening Forum and other industry organisations.

Despite being freshly-formed, NMB Conferences has already run a successful site visit and supplier session for a prospective client, and are pleased to announce that the Public Health Association will be coming to Nelson Mandela Bay for its 2023 conference.

“Business tourism generates significant revenue and economic growth for our city. It attracts large numbers of professionals and academics to our city for conferences, meetings, and events, leading to increased demand for local accommodation, transportation, dining, and entertainment.”, says co-founder Melissa Palmer.

Carmody adds “We will be representing Nelson Mandela Bay at Meetings Africa 2023 soon, where we will be pitching to local and international buyers”.

NMB Conferences is now accepting enquiries from event organisers who are interested in hosting their events in Nelson Mandela Bay.
